SWITCH模拟器是一种软件工具,用于在非任天堂SWITCH主机上运行任天堂SWITCH平台的游戏。这类模拟器通过解析游戏运行时的指令集和系统环境,模拟SWITCH主机的硬件和软件功能,实现游戏在目标设备上的执行。其核心目标是让用户能够体验原本仅能在特定硬件上运行的电子游戏内容。
从技术角度看,SWITCH模拟器的开发涉及复杂的系统级模拟。开发者需要深入理解SWITCH主机的架构,包括其定制化的ARM处理器、图形处理单元以及独特的存储和通信机制。模拟器通过软件层模拟这些硬件组件的行为,同时处理游戏代码的动态加载、内存管理、图形渲染等关键环节,确保游戏逻辑的准确执行。
性能方面,SWITCH模拟器的运行对计算机硬件提出较高要求。高性能的中央处理器和足够的内存是保证流畅运行的基础,而强大的图形处理单元则直接影响游戏的画面质量和帧率。随着模拟器技术的不断优化,如指令级模拟、多线程处理和图形渲染优化等技术的应用,其对硬件的依赖性有所降低,但仍需用户根据自身设备配置进行适配。
用户群体方面,SWITCH模拟器主要面向游戏爱好者、收藏家以及开发者。对于游戏爱好者而言,模拟器提供了更灵活的设备选择,无需购买昂贵的硬件即可体验热门游戏;对于收藏家来说,模拟器有助于保存和展示珍贵的游戏作品,避免因硬件老化导致的无法运行问题;而开发者则可通过模拟器进行游戏测试、逆向工程和二次创作,推动游戏相关技术的发展。
当前,SWITCH模拟器的发展处于持续演进阶段。开源社区和商业项目共同推动技术进步,定期发布更新以修复兼容性问题、提升性能表现,并增加对新游戏版本的支持。社区生态活跃,用户分享的补丁、优化方案和教程丰富了模拟器的使用体验,同时技术交流也促进了模拟器开发方法的创新。
未来,SWITCH模拟器有望在技术层面实现更多突破。随着模拟器对SWITCH系统架构理解的深化,其兼容性和性能表现将进一步提升,可能支持更多复杂游戏和更高分辨率画面。同时,随着跨平台技术的成熟,模拟器可能向云服务或移动设备拓展,为用户提供更便捷的游戏体验。此外,随着游戏开发技术的迭代,模拟器开发团队也将面临新的挑战,如处理更复杂的游戏引擎和在线功能,推动模拟器技术向更高水平发展。